F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la., April 25, 2017 -- Patriot National, Inc. (NYSE:PN), a leading provider of technology and outsourcing solutions to the insurance industry, announced today the appointment of Terry L. Coleman and Glenn Hibler to the Board of Directors, effective today.
“We are pleased to welcome Mr. Coleman and Mr. Hibler to our Board of Directors,” said Steven M. Mariano, Chairman, President and CEO of Patriot National. “As the former Speaker of the House for the State of Georgia, Mr. Coleman brings to the Board tremendous leadership, government and public policy experience. Mr. Hibler has a long and successful career that includes building successful insurance services companies and has particular expertise in technology-enabled solutions and benefits design.”
Mr. Coleman is the former Speaker of the House for the State of Georgia and served with the House of Representatives for over 34 years. During his tenure, he chaired the House Appropriations Committee and played an integral role in the passage of the annual budget for Georgia State. Since retiring from the Georgia House of Representatives, Mr. Coleman has provided consulting services to a wide variety of clients in banking, healthcare, agriculture and government.
Mr. Hibler has 25 years of experience in the insurance industry and significant expertise in strategic planning as well as product development and distribution. He is the co-founder of Traffk, a California-based provider of underwriting and risk services to insurance carriers. Previously, he founded The Insurance Exchange, a brokerage firm specializing in the design and distribution of national dental plans that was sold to MetLife. Previously, Mr. Hibler co-founded Benefitport, a technology firm specializing in internet-based employee benefits and group insurance. He is currently on the Board of Directors of Managed Discovery Network, a privately held company that provides litigation support services to the insurance industry.
About Patriot National
Patriot National, Inc. is a national provider of comprehensive technology and outsourcing solutions that help insurance companies and employers mitigate risk, comply with complex regulations and save time and money. Patriot National provides general agency services, technology outsourcing, software solutions, specialty underwriting and policyholder services, claims administration services, and self-funded health plans to its insurance carrier clients, employers and other clients. Patriot National is headquartered in Fort Lauderdale, Florida. For more information about Patriot National, please visit www.patnat.com.
